Summary
Infants learn to adapt crawling and walking on slopes through experience. This learning is specific to their locomotion method and body, requiring relearning when transitioning from crawling to walking.
Area of Science:
- Developmental Psychology
- Motor Learning
- Biomechanics
Background:
- Infants navigate diverse terrains while their physical abilities evolve.
- Locomotion demands adaptation to environmental properties and individual capabilities.
Purpose of the Study:
- To investigate how infants acquire adaptive locomotion on slopes.
- To examine the role of everyday locomotor experience in skill acquisition.
Main Methods:
- Longitudinal testing of infants from crawling to walking stages.
- Assessing adaptive responses to novel slope inclines.
Main Results:
- Infants' slope judgments and exploration efficiency improved with crawling experience.
- No transfer of slope-learning occurred between crawling and walking.
- Learning generalized from flat surfaces but was specific to locomotion method and vantage point.
Conclusions:
- Infants learn to gauge abilities online for slope negotiation.
- Locomotor adaptation involves differentiation and selection based on experience and proficiency.
- Transitioning to walking requires relearning slope navigation skills.

Hierarchy of Motor Control
The hierarchy of motor control refers to the different levels of organization and processing involved in controlling movement in the body. These levels range from higher cortical areas involved in planning and decision-making to lower spinal cord reflexes that respond automatically to external stimuli.
Indirect Motor Pathways
The indirect motor or extrapyramidal pathways originate in the brainstem, the lower portion of the brain that connects it to the spinal cord. They consist of several distinct tracts, each with specialized functions. The four main tracts of the indirect motor pathways are the vestibulospinal tract, the reticulospinal tract, the tectospinal tract, and the rubrospinal tract.

Introduction to Learning
Learning is the process of acquiring knowledge or skills through practice or experience, leading to long-lasting behavioral changes. This acquisition occurs through interaction with the environment and requires practice or experience. For instance, mastering a skill such as surfing requires considerable practice and experience, highlighting the essential role of repeated interactions with the environment in learning.

Piaget's Stage 1 of Cognitive Development
The sensorimotor stage, the initial phase of Jean Piaget's theory of cognitive development, spans the first two years of a child's life. During this period, infants actively engage with their surroundings, building cognitive awareness through direct interaction with the world. This interaction is primarily based on sensory perception and motor actions, allowing infants to gradually understand basic physical properties and predict how objects interact within their environment.

The Nativist Approach
The nativist approach to infant cognitive development proposes that infants are born with inherent knowledge structures that allow them to interpret the world almost immediately. This perspective contrasts with earlier developmental theories, such as those proposed by Jean Piaget, which emphasized a more gradual acquisition of cognitive abilities through interaction with the environment.
